NCAS would like to congratulate former long time county archer James Mason for what’s been a fantastic year.
In August James was part of the three man Great Britain Men’s Compound Team, along with Neil Bridgewater, and Adam Ravenscroft, who won the gold medal at the European Archery Championships in Legnica, Poland. They came through a dramatic final against France to win by a single point. James shot extremely well throughout the finals, as many watched it all unfold live on the BBC Sport website.

On top of that, in September James also won his first Archery GB National Tour Grand Final at Lilleshall. Beating two-time winner Chris White in the Semi’s to face another two-time winner, GB team mate and fellow European gold medalist, Neil Bridgewater in the final. James took the title with a 147-144 win.
